Salute
Bugs noticed: 1. Hurricanes will not start, after 5 minutes of trying I quit. 2. Hurricane engine flames visible inside the cockpit when trying to start. 3. Spitfires and Hurricane cannot sustain RPM's and boost levels which were historically allowable, the engines overheat and destroy themselves at RPM's over 2650 when higher boost levels are used. According to the actual manuals, a rpm of 2850 and +9 boost could be used for continuous climbing for 30 minutes with 100 octane fuel versions of the Merlin, and 3000 rpm and +9 boost could be used for 5 minutes in level flight, with +7 boost and 2650 rpm for unlimited continuous cruising. Allowable oil temperatures were 98 degrees at +9/3000 rpm for 5 minutes. ![]() ![]() Because of overheating and damage, Hurricanes and Spitfires cannot achieve historical speeds and climbs. 5. Ship and ground object dots can be seen through clouds. 6. Spitfire engine cutout when flying through clouds and for 5 minutes did not run properly. IMPORTANT BUG: Spitfire AI
AI has massive problems with Spitfire Ia, Ia (100 octane) and IIa on the ground (I didn't check Spitfire I). Their engine shut down every 2 seconds while rolling and standing. This causes: a) It takes very long for them to role to the runway when the spawn parked. b) The aircraft don't take-off after each other causing collisions. I think the reason is that the engine shuts down when throttle is set to idle. This basically makes it impossible to use the Spitfire for everything else than Quick Mission and Online Dogfight.
